HIST1H2BB
genyn codio-protien yn y rhywogaeth Homo sapiens
Protein sy'n cael ei godio yn y corff dynol gan y genyn HIST1H2BB yw HIST1H2BB a elwir hefyd yn Histone cluster 1 H2B family member b (Saesneg). Segment o DNA yw'r genyn, sy'n amgodio ffwythiant arbennig. Mae'r genyn yma wedi ei leoli ar yr edefyn ôl o gromosom dynol 6, band 6p22.2.[2]

Cyfystyron
golyguYn aml mae gan enynnau lawer o gyfystyron. Mae hyn oherwydd eu bod yn aml yn cael eu darganfod gan nifer o bobl mewn cyd-destunau gwahanol heb wybod mai'r un genynnau oeddyn nhw. Hefyd mae gan wahanol gymunedau gwyddonol safonau gwahanol ar gyfer enwi genynnau. Dyma restr o gyfystyron ar gyfer y genyn HIST1H2BB.
- H2B.1
- H2B/f
- H2BFF
